Skip to content

Commit 19b1243

Browse files
committed
[js-api] Expose everywhere
1 parent deeb164 commit 19b1243

File tree

1 file changed

+6
-6
lines changed

1 file changed

+6
-6
lines changed

document/js-api/index.bs

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-282,7 +282,7 @@ dictionary WebAssemblyInstantiatedSource {
282282
required Instance instance;
283283
};
284284

285-
[Exposed=(Window,Worker,Worklet)]
285+
[Exposed=*]
286286
namespace WebAssembly {
287287
boolean validate(BufferSource bytes);
288288
Promise<Module> compile(BufferSource bytes);
@@ -537,7 +537,7 @@ dictionary ModuleImportDescriptor {
537537
required ImportExportKind kind;
538538
};
539539

540-
[LegacyNamespace=WebAssembly, Exposed=(Window,Worker,Worklet)]
540+
[LegacyNamespace=WebAssembly, Exposed=*]
541541
interface Module {
542542
constructor(BufferSource bytes);
543543
static sequence<ModuleExportDescriptor> exports(Module moduleObject);
@@ -601,7 +601,7 @@ interface Module {
601601
<h3 id="instances">Instances</h3>
602602

603603
<pre class="idl">
604-
[LegacyNamespace=WebAssembly, Exposed=(Window,Worker,Worklet)]
604+
[LegacyNamespace=WebAssembly, Exposed=*]
605605
interface Instance {
606606
constructor(Module module, optional object importObject);
607607
readonly attribute object exports;
@@ -628,7 +628,7 @@ dictionary MemoryDescriptor {
628628
[EnforceRange] unsigned long maximum;
629629
};
630630

631-
[LegacyNamespace=WebAssembly, Exposed=(Window,Worker,Worklet)]
631+
[LegacyNamespace=WebAssembly, Exposed=*]
632632
interface Memory {
633633
constructor(MemoryDescriptor descriptor);
634634
unsigned long grow([EnforceRange] unsigned long delta);
@@ -738,7 +738,7 @@ dictionary TableDescriptor {
738738
[EnforceRange] unsigned long maximum;
739739
};
740740

741-
[LegacyNamespace=WebAssembly, Exposed=(Window,Worker,Worklet)]
741+
[LegacyNamespace=WebAssembly, Exposed=*]
742742
interface Table {
743743
constructor(TableDescriptor descriptor, optional any value);
744744
unsigned long grow([EnforceRange] unsigned long delta, optional any value);
@@ -860,7 +860,7 @@ dictionary GlobalDescriptor {
860860
boolean mutable = false;
861861
};
862862

863-
[LegacyNamespace=WebAssembly, Exposed=(Window,Worker,Worklet)]
863+
[LegacyNamespace=WebAssembly, Exposed=*]
864864
interface Global {
865865
constructor(GlobalDescriptor descriptor, optional any v);
866866
any valueOf();

0 commit comments

Comments
 (0)